A LinkedIn post from Nscale highlights the growing importance of infrastructure design as artificial intelligence workloads move from pilot projects into production environments. The post points to distributed inference and fine-tuning as emerging focus areas where power, networking, and data orchestration become critical constraints.

According to the post, Nscale’s Head of Pre-Sales will join an executive from VAST Data for a discussion on what is required to support AI reliably at scale. For investors, this emphasis suggests Nscale is positioning itself around high-performance, infrastructure-centric AI deployments, which could align the company with enterprise spending on production-grade AI stacks.
The collaboration implied by the joint event with VAST Data may indicate ecosystem-building and potential go-to-market synergies in advanced storage and compute-intensive AI workloads. If Nscale can translate thought-leadership activities like this webinar into commercial relationships, it could strengthen its role in the AI infrastructure value chain and support future revenue growth opportunities.
